[RISOLTO] no space left on device /

Problemi con l'installazione di Debian...

[RISOLTO] no space left on device /

Messaggioda samiel » 28/07/2018, 1:01

Stavo installando una testing in una partizione appena formattata.
Installato il sistema base ho riavviato e iniziato a installare altri programmi.
Improvvisamente (se ho verificato bene) la dir /var si è riempita,
e alla fine il sistema era completamente pieno e bloccato. Zero spazio libero.
Di conseguenza, anche per l'impossibilità di scrivere alcun file provvisorio,
ilo sistema è divenuto inusabile.
Codice: Seleziona tutto
samiel@darkstar:~$ df -h /dev/sdc2
File system     Dim. Usati Dispon. Uso% Montato su
/dev/sdc2        46G   46G       0 100% /media/samiel/debian

Che cosa può essere successo?

grazie
m
Ultima modifica di samiel il 29/07/2018, 20:13, modificato 1 volta in totale.
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da samiel » 28/07/2018, 1:30

inoltre
Codice: Seleziona tutto
root@darkstar:/media/samiel/debian# df -h /media/samiel/debian/
File system     Dim. Usati Dispon. Uso% Montato su
/dev/sdc2        46G   46G       0 100% /media/samiel/debian
root@darkstar:/media/samiel/debian# df -i /media/samiel/debian/
File system      Inode IUsati ILiberi IUso% Montato su
/dev/sdc2      3072000 450859 2621141   15% /media/samiel/debian
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da samiel » 28/07/2018, 3:45

trovato. la cosa dipende da /var/log/uvcdynctrl-udev.log
che cresce in pochi minuti fino a diventare diverse decine di GB
così da riempire l'intera partizione.
cancellato il file da un'altra partizione, ho riavviato debian
e il problema si è ripresentato nel giro di pochi minuti. ma perché ???
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da samiel » 28/07/2018, 4:10

Allora. la cosa sembra essere un bug irrisolto da anni. Cfr ad esempio
https://askubuntu.com/questions/766263/why-is-there-an-ever-growing-uvcydnctrl-udev-log-file-filling-up-my-harddisk
https://askubuntu.com/questions/177312/filesystem-filling-up-due-to-large-uvcydnctrl-udev-log-file#177373.
Il fatto è che se cerdo di rimuovere uvcdynctrl il sistema mi propone di rimuovere una conquantina (!!) di pacchetti
Codice: Seleziona tutto
root@darkstar:~# aptitude purge uvcdynctrl
I seguenti pacchetti saranno RIMOSSI:                 
  ant-contrib{u} cdparanoia{u} cdrdao{u} coinor-libcbc3{u} coinor-libcgl1{u} coinor-libclp1{u} coinor-libcoinmp1v5{u} coinor-libcoinutils3v5{u} coinor-libosi1v5{u} cpp-7{u} dvd+rw-tools{u} dvgrab{u}
  firebird3.0-common{u} firebird3.0-common-doc{u} firebird3.0-server-core{u} firebird3.0-utils{u} fonts-crosextra-caladea{u} fonts-crosextra-carlito{u} fonts-liberation2{u} fonts-linuxlibertine{u}
  fonts-opensymbol{u} fonts-sil-gentium{u} fonts-sil-gentium-basic{u} growisofs{u} libevent-core-2.1-6{u} libevent-pthreads-2.1-6{u} libfabric1{u} libfbclient2{u} libgavl1{u} libgl2ps1.4{u}
  libhwloc5{u} libib-util{u} libibverbs1{u} libopencv-calib3d3.2{u} libopencv-features2d3.2{u} libopencv-flann3.2{u} libopencv-highgui3.2{u} libopencv-ml3.2{u} libopencv-objdetect3.2{u}
  libopencv-photo3.2{u} libopencv-shape3.2{u} libopencv-stitching3.2{u} libopencv-superres3.2{u} libopencv-video3.2{u} libopencv-videostab3.2{u} libpsm-infinipath1{u} libpsm2-2{u} libquicktime2{u}
  librdmacm1{u} libwebcam0{u} node-normalize.css{u} uvcdynctrl{p} uvcdynctrl-data{u}
0 pacchetti aggiornati, 0 installati, 53 da rimuovere e 0 non aggiornati.

il che mi pare una follia....
Linux user no.: 353546
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da mark » 28/07/2018, 6:16

secondo quanto si dice qui:
https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=733094;msg=20
its easy to set the config file to 0

immagino significhi che si possa configurare in modo da azzerare i log

l'anno scorso ti era capitata la stessa cosa ;D
http://www.debianizzati.org/phpbb/viewtopic.php?f=1&t=53681
Avatar utente
mark
Hero Member
Hero Member
 
Messaggi: 652
Iscritto il: 10/01/2007, 16:53

Re: no space left on device /

Messaggioda samiel » 28/07/2018, 9:54

e meno male che ho buona memoria... :(

Codice: Seleziona tutto
its easy to set the config file to 0

e come si fa?
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da mark » 28/07/2018, 10:24

trovato!
nel file
Codice: Seleziona tutto
/lib/udev/uvcdynctrl
riga 15-16
Codice: Seleziona tutto
# Run-time configuration
debug=1

deve diventare
Codice: Seleziona tutto
# Run-time configuration
debug=0

poi per evitare aggiornamenti indesiderati renderei immutabile il file
Codice: Seleziona tutto
chattr +i /lib/udev/uvcdynctrl
Avatar utente
mark
Hero Member
Hero Member
 
Messaggi: 652
Iscritto il: 10/01/2007, 16:53

Re: no space left on device /

Messaggioda samiel » 28/07/2018, 23:33

fantastico!
ma non installando (o eliminando) il pacchetto uvcdynctrl
poi ci sono problemi nel funzionamento della videocam?

@mark
in ogni caso grazie per la risposta risolutiva
almeno per bloccare l'elefantiasi del fime...
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da mark » 29/07/2018, 8:16

aptitude per default include autoremove, per questo ti propone una lunga lista di pacchetti
Option: Aptitude::Delete-Unused
Default: true
Description: If this option is true, automatically installed packages which are no longer required will be automatically removed. For more information, see the section called “Managing automatically installed packages”.

il classico apt-get dovrebbe comportarsi diversamente
Codice: Seleziona tutto
apt-get purge uvcdynctrl

sull'utilità o meno di questo software non ho idea, immagino dipenda molto da cosa vuoi fare con la webcam :)
Avatar utente
mark
Hero Member
Hero Member
 
Messaggi: 652
Iscritto il: 10/01/2007, 16:53

Re: no space left on device /

Messaggioda samiel » 29/07/2018, 15:10

allora.. guvcview consente di fare foto o clip con la webcam.
uvcdynctrl è uno strumento per il controllo a riga di comando della webcam.
in distro debian based come ubuntu o linux mint è possibile installare
il primo pacchetto senza il secondo, che è semplicemente fra i consigliati.
in debian invece installare il primo porta come dipendenza anche il secondo.
ma la cam e anche guvcview funzionano perfettamente anche senza uvcdynctrl.
per questo mi chiedevo se c'è un modo per suggerire ad apt-get o ad aptitude
di installare il primo pacchetto senza installare anche uvcdynctrl e uvcdynctrl-data
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da samiel » 29/07/2018, 18:58

Ho trovato questa soluzione:
Codice: Seleziona tutto
root@darkstar:~# apt-get install guvcview uvcdynctrl- uvcdynctrl-data-
Lettura elenco dei pacchetti... Fatto
Generazione albero delle dipendenze       
Lettura informazioni sullo stato... Fatto
Il pacchetto "uvcdynctrl" non è installato e quindi non è stato rimosso
Il pacchetto "uvcdynctrl-data" non è installato e quindi non è stato rimosso
I seguenti pacchetti aggiuntivi saranno inoltre installati:
  libguvcview-2.0-2
Pacchetti raccomandati:
  uvcdynctrl
I seguenti pacchetti NUOVI saranno installati:
  guvcview libguvcview-2.0-2
0 aggiornati, 2 installati, 0 da rimuovere e 0 non aggiornati.
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: no space left on device /

Messaggioda mark » 29/07/2018, 19:07

in effetti se guardi la pagina del pacchetto
https://packages.debian.org/stretch/guvcview
anche in debian il programma incriminato è solo tra quelli raccomandati, e quindi non indispensabili
Codice: Seleziona tutto
rec: uvcdynctrl
Command line tool to control v4l2 devices
Avatar utente
mark
Hero Member
Hero Member
 
Messaggi: 652
Iscritto il: 10/01/2007, 16:53

Re: no space left on device /

Messaggioda samiel » 29/07/2018, 20:13

non capisco bene perché alcuni raccomandati vengono segnalati come tali
da aptitude e non installati, mentre in questo caso lo dava in automatico
come una dipendenza (che in effetti non è, perché guvcview funziona
perfettamente anche senza)...
samiel
wiki member
wiki member
 
Messaggi: 2106
Iscritto il: 12/08/2006, 15:05
Località: Venezia

Re: [RISOLTO] no space left on device /

Messaggioda mark » 29/07/2018, 22:39

forse è la differenza tra suggeriti e raccomandati? bisognerebbe guardare bene la documentazione di aptitude.
direi che puoi approfondire con calma la questione nei momenti liberi ;)
Avatar utente
mark
Hero Member
Hero Member
 
Messaggi: 652
Iscritto il: 10/01/2007, 16:53


Torna a Installazione

Chi c’è in linea

Visitano il forum: Nessuno e 0 ospiti